Delta Ground Worker Dies in Orlando Airport Tug Accident

Details of the Fatal Tug Collision at Orlando

Publicly available information indicates the incident occurred on the night of Thursday, May 7, at Orlando International Airport, one of Florida’s busiest passenger gateways. Reports describe the worker as operating or positioned near an aircraft tug, a low-slung vehicle used to push and tow jets on the ramp, when it struck a stationary passenger boarding bridge at a Delta-served gate.

Initial coverage from local outlets and industry forums states that the impact left the worker critically injured at the scene. Emergency responders were called to the gate area, but the individual was later pronounced dead. No injuries were reported among passengers or other airport staff, and damage appeared to be confined to the tug and the jet bridge structure.

Operations in the immediate area were temporarily halted while the scene was secured and documented. Some departing flights experienced delays as ground handling teams redirected activity away from the affected gate and passengers were re-accommodated. The wider airport remained open, and overall flight schedules continued with only localized disruption.

Investigative reviews by airport management and the ground handling company are expected to scrutinize tug speed, operator training, and any potential contributing factors, including whether a medical episode may have preceded the collision, as some early commentary has suggested.

Spotlight on Ramp Safety and Ground Vehicle Risks

The death at Orlando International Airport has renewed attention on the hazards faced daily by ramp workers who operate close to moving aircraft, heavy equipment and high-energy systems. Industry data from federal and aviation groups have long identified ground vehicles such as tugs, belt loaders and fuel trucks as a leading source of serious injuries and fatalities on the ramp.

Ramp tug operations require tight maneuvering in congested spaces under strict time pressure, often in low visibility or adverse weather. Even at relatively low speeds, the weight and torque of a tug can cause catastrophic injury or structural damage when a collision occurs. Safety specialists frequently urge operators to adhere to reduced speed limits around gates, maintain clear communication with marshallers and adhere to designated vehicle lanes.

According to published safety guidance, best practices for ramp operations include mandatory use of seat belts in tugs, regular brake and steering inspections, and clear visual markings near fixed structures such as jet bridges. Many airports and airlines also require recurrent training and scenario-based refreshers to help ground staff recognize and mitigate evolving risks on the apron.

Following the Orlando accident, union representatives and safety advocates are expected to revisit calls for enhanced technology on ground vehicles, including speed governors, collision warning systems and telematics that monitor driving behavior near aircraft.

Ongoing Investigations and Calls for Preventive Measures

As formal investigations progress, attention will likely focus on how to prevent similar tug and jet bridge collisions at Orlando and other airports. Safety experts often advocate for clearer speed restrictions close to gates, improved lighting and sightlines around fixed structures, and better integration of ground vehicle movements into digital airport surface management systems.

Some airports have begun testing advanced driver-assistance technologies for tugs, including proximity sensors, automatic braking when obstacles are detected, and geofencing tools that restrict speed in certain zones. Wider deployment of such technology could be considered as part of any safety response to the Orlando accident.

Training is also expected to be a central theme. Comprehensive ramp programs typically stress situational awareness, fatigue management and adherence to standard operating procedures, particularly when staffing is tight or flight schedules are compressed. Refresher courses and post-incident safety stand-downs are common methods for reinforcing these lessons after a serious event.
